Position Overview:

The Machine Operator is responsible for performing a variety of fabrication operations to fabricate our metal clad medium voltage switchgear product line which contain many parts and substantial fitting and aligning of components.

In this function you will:

  • Operate a punch machine, laser machine, or press brake as requested by supervision
  • Correlate materials for weld, paint, and job closure as required.
  • Set-up and operate manual shear.
  • Receive work assignments from supervisor or production control system.
  • Input information into data collection system as required.
  • Work from manufacturing information, sketches, drawings, oral and written instructions.
  • Perform routine maintenance on machinery such as oiling, manual clamp adjustments, and clamp/finger replacement
  • Perform statistical process control on machinery, as required.
  • Assist lower coded operators or perform tasks of lower coded positions.
  • Maintain work areas with effective 5S+ practices

Position Success Criteria:

  • Utilize calipers, gauges, or other measuring devices to assure engineering standards to the .001 precision level.
  • Ability to read a tape measure down to the 1/16th
  • Use material handling equipment, including powered industrial vehicles, to move product and supplies. May lift and carry up to 50 lbs. and push or pull up to 100 lbs. occasionally with assistance or use of overhead crane.
  • Must wear proper steel fabrication PPE, such as steel toe shoes, safety glasses, material handling gloves, ear protection and long sleeve shirt or cut resistant slip-ons
  • Contribute to a safe, clean, and productive work environment
